What do mental health techs wear?

Like most medical and health care professionals, mental health technicians typically wear scrubs. Scrubs are loose fitting and comfortable cotton shirts and pants that are often provided by the hospital or facility where you work. In large hospitals, scrubs are color-coded by department.

How do I become a certified mental health technician?

Essential Education An associate's degree in a field like mental health technology would typically take two years to complete and include coursework in psychiatric nursing, psychology and group dynamics. Experience in nursing or as a hospital orderly will also help qualify you for a career in mental health care.

The Bureau of Labor Stats anticipates employment for psychological assistants and also service technicians to grow by 15 percent from 2010 to 2020. Growth in the area is likely to be sustained aging baby boomers that create psychological issues like Alzheimer's disease. The BLS projects that 10,200 jobs will be included the area in between 2010 and 2020, causing overall work to enhance from 67,700 to 77,900.
